Behind The Brand Rip Curl

Category : Reviews

Rip Curl was founded in 1969 in Australia by surfers Doug Warbrick and Brian Singer who at first exclusively manufactured surf boards. In 1970 they began to manufacture wetsuits for surfers, emphasising on the transformation of diving technology into something functional which would be suitable to be worn while surfing.

Since the 1970s, Rip Curl has become one of the leading board wear brands. Now the brand produces wetsuits, watches, surf wear, mountain wear, bags and accessories, footwear, eyewear, videos and DVDs and surfboards for both men and women. The Rip Curl logo looks like a wave with an “r” and a “c” subtly integrated in the design, fitting with the surf theme of the brand.

The brand name simply comes from the surfing term to “Rip the curl” which in surfing terms basically means to ride the large waves which curl over (as illustrated in their logo). Rip Curl is one of the leading board wear manufacturers in Australia, Europe, South America and some parts of North America and is a favourite board wear brand among many surfers across the globe.

The colours in their range, depend solely on the season, subdued tones for the winter months and much brighter, vibrant shades for the hot summer months.
